Kanye West's Festival Headlining Sparks Sponsorship Backlash (2026)

Kanye West's controversial reputation has once again sparked a heated debate, as brands and sponsors pull their support from the UK's Wireless Festival. The festival organizers' decision to book West as a headliner has ignited a firestorm of criticism, with sponsors citing his history of antisemitic remarks and offensive behavior as the primary reason for their withdrawal. Kanye West, known for his provocative statements and actions, has a history of making antisemitic remarks, including a song titled 'Heil Hitler.' This has led to a wave of backlash, with sponsors like Pepsi and Diageo, which owns popular brands such as Guinness and Baileys, deciding to distance themselves from the festival. The decision by these companies to withdraw their support is a powerful statement, indicating a shift in corporate responsibility and a growing awareness of the potential damage caused by association with controversial figures.
